The Kiravian Military Administration in Covinia or Kiravian Occupation Zone is one of several occupation zones established on the territory of Covinia following the collapse of the Covinian government in [YEAR].

Geography

The Kiravian Zone encompasses the northwesternmost portion of Covinia, and comprises three "Occupation Subzones" (Kiravic: Ūrnisetrax óvróspina) separated by water:

  • Krasnopochva Subzone, on the the Krasnopochva peninsula, which borders the International Canal Zone to its east, [bodies of water] to its north, [name of inland sea] to its southeast, Yytuskia to its south-southwest, Vorsenke to the west. The Krasnopochva Subzone includes the administrative capital, Horny-Postovo, the largest Kiravian Army base, at Zorochensk, and the Demilitarised Zone along the Vorsenke border. It hosts the largest number of Kiravian occupation troops.
  • Kamslutsky Subzone, on the Kilikas Sea, which borders the Cartadanian and Yonderre Zones.
  • Suderavia Subzone, covering the mountainous island of Suderavia in the Kilikas Sea, which is home to a substantial Coscivian minority and substantial Kiravian military support installations.
